| Metric | Ankara | Cape Town |
|---|---|---|
| Avg Home Price | $100,000 | $180,000 |
| Price / sqm | $1,500 | $2,500 |
| Rent (1BR) | $350/mo | $800/mo |
| Rent (3BR) | $600/mo | $1,400/mo |
| Price-to-Income | 6.2x | 6.2x |
| Mortgage Rate | 42.0% | 11.5% |
| 1yr Change | +28.0% | +3.5% |
| Median Income | $16,000/yr | $29,000/yr |
| Population | 5,700,000 | 4,800,000 |
